Frequently asked questions about Smoky Valley High
How many students attend Smoky Valley High?
Smoky Valley High has 243 students enrolled. It is a high school in Lindsborg, KS. CCD year-over-year: 253 (2022-23) → 251 (2023-24), nearly flat (-2).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Smoky Valley High?
The student-teacher ratio at Smoky Valley High is 12.2:1, which is 12% lower than the Kansas average of 13.8:1 and 22%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Smoky Valley High?
25.7% of students at Smoky Valley High are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Kansas average of 42.7%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Smoky Valley High?
The largest demographic group at Smoky Valley High is White at 92.2% of enrollment, in Lindsborg, KS.
